The pandemic pivot has impacted what everyone wears to work these days. Comfort is what most people are looking for these days, as loungewear has had a surge in retail sales. Sales for pajamas increased in late spring while sales for pants dropped. https://www.cnbc.com/2020/05/12/what-shoppers-are-buying-comfort-is-key-as-virus-keeps-people-home.html
I have grown accustomed to wearing loungewear while working from home. The question I'd ask myself about my outfit choices was, "Would I want to be seen in this outfit?"
I didn't want to sacrifice comfort, but I still wanted to dress professionally. In the spring, I ordered four cardigans from Old Navy that I could wear as "work" jackets of sorts. The cardigans have worked because they give me a suit jacket's feel without feeling stiff and buttoned up. Every day, I pair a cardigan with black leggings and a t-shirt or blouse underneath. If I'm feeling adventurous, I accessorize with a pair of hoop earrings or studs and a necklace.
Below is an an outfit that is my go to. I feel comfortable in it, fresh and trendy. And the best part is that I can still wear leggings.
